Ford F-250 Chassis Cab, F-350 Chassis Cab +2 more: Powertrain

Affects Ford F-250 Chassis Cab, F-350 Chassis Cab, F-250 Super Duty, F-350 Super Duty · 2026 — about 683 vehicles.

The hazard

Issue: On certain trucks, the right-rear axle shaft may not have been manufactured properly. As a result, the axle shaft could break and cause a loss of power to the wheels. Additionally, if the truck is parked and the parking brake isn't applied, the truck could roll away. Note: This recall only affects single rear wheel trucks with 10.5-inch rear axle. This recall also affects certain Super Duty incomplete vehicles. Safety Risk: A loss of power to the wheels could increase the risk of a crash. A parked vehicle that rolls away could also create the risk of an injury or a crash. Corrective Actions: Ford will notify owners by mail and advise you to take your truck to a dealership to inspect and, if necessary, replace the the right-rear axle shaft.
